Q: A customer says Forgecrate generated test records that leaked into their staging environment — what do we do? A: First confirm they ran the factory with the sandbox flag; without it, Forgecrate writes to whatever datasource is configured. Walk them through the purge utility, which removes all factory-tagged rows. The purge tool requires the recovery credential before it executes. Provide the passphrase below.

vault phrase of faweg-kahif = fraath-zorox-praius

Subject: Pooling cut-over complete

Welcome aboard. Last night we finished migrating the Quillhaven order service to the new connection pooler, retiring the legacy per-request model. Pool sizing, idle timeouts, and validation queries were all retuned during the maintenance window. Please review carefully before touching anything. The active configuration values are listed below.

service settings:
[giliel]
team = belix
access_code = ac_f3dc33
owner = praix.feneth
host = giliel.novacstack.internal
port = 5000
peer = rusix.plorvagrid.internal
salt = 142ac862
pin = 5047

Escalation — Scrapwright orphaned-resource sweeper.

If a release leaves the sweeper in a crash loop: roll back the sweeper config first, not the release. Verify reclamation backlog under 500 items before unfreezing deploys. Severity bumps to SEV2 if backlog exceeds 2,000 or costs spike. Page the platform secondary after 30 minutes without recovery; the primary owns the release freeze decision. Document timeline in the incident doc. For vendor-side sweeper bugs, escalate by email.

alerts address for tahaf-hawep: frawyn@tolvaqlabs.corp

### Changelog — AddrSwift widget 5.2

Default behavior changed for security review: suggestions are no longer cached in browser localStorage, query payloads are truncated at 80 characters, and the widget now requires an allowlisted origin before issuing lookups. Session tokens rotate per focus event. The updated default configuration values are as follows.

settings of tagug-fajof:
[zorwyn]
host = zorwyn.nelvrosys.corp
user = zorwyn_svc
database = zorwyn_prod